Common Dental Issues Locals Face in South gate
As a result of the pace of life in South gate, lots of people postpone dental care until something injures. By the time they make it in, little, reparable issues might have turned into larger concerns. Right here are a few of one of the most typical dental troubles we see amongst regional citizens-- and what they mean for your health.
1. Tooth cavities and tooth decay
With regular snacking, sweet beverages, and on-the-go meals, tooth cavities are exceptionally usual, specifically in kids and teens. When plaque remains on teeth for also long, acids gradually gnaw at the enamel, causing tiny holes. In the beginning, you may really feel no discomfort in all. Over time, decay can reach the internal layers of the tooth, causing sensitivity and eventually extreme pain or infection.
2. Gum condition (gingivitis and periodontitis)
Numerous grownups in South gate show early indicators of gum tissue disease-- red, swollen, or bleeding periodontals-- particularly if it's been a while given that their last cleansing. Left untreated, gum illness can lead to bone loss, loosened teeth, and even missing teeth. The bright side: very early gum condition is typically relatively easy to fix with expert cleansings and better home treatment.
3. Broken or split teeth from grinding
Lengthy work hours, anxiety, and commuting can lead to nighttime teeth grinding (bruxism). With time, grinding can put on down enamel, split dental fillings, and create jaw discomfort or headaches. We usually spot this during examinations-- flattened tooth surfaces or chipped edges-- even before people are aware they're grinding.
4. Dental emergencies
We regularly see emergency situations like extreme toothaches, damaged teeth from sports near South Gate Park, or mishaps at work. Frequently, these emergencies outgrow neglected decay or old, stopping working restorations. Quick, same-day emergency treatment is vital to get people out of discomfort and safeguard the tooth, when possible.

Key Factors to consider and Expenses of Seeing a Dentist in South gate
For several family members in South gate, the two most significant questions are simple: "What do I really need?" and "Just how much will it cost?" A trusted dentist ought to respond to both clearly prior to any type of treatment begins. Right here are the major aspects that influence your care and prices.
1. Kind and extent of the problem
A little dental caries caught early may just require a simple filling. The very same tooth, left unattended, might later on need an origin canal, crown, and even extraction. The more advanced the trouble, the even more time, materials, and brows through are called for-- so early visits usually suggest lower long-lasting costs.
2. Preventative vs. corrective care
Precautionary services-- like tests, X-rays, and cleanings-- are typically one of the most economical and are typically covered well by insurance coverage. Restorative therapies-- fillings, crowns, origin canals, implants-- cost more yet are crucial when teeth are damaged. Oftentimes, a budget-friendly cleansing today can avoid a a lot more expensive restorative procedure tomorrow.
3. Dental insurance and payment options
- Verify your benefits prior to treatment when possible. Estimate your out-of-pocket costs. Explain what's covered now and what could wait, if needed. Offer repayment alternatives or phased treatment when appropriate.
Clear interaction right here is vital to minimize stress and anxiety and shocks.
4. Innovation and efficiency
Modern technology-- like electronic X-rays, 3D scanning, and same-day crowns-- not only improves convenience and accuracy, it can decrease the variety of sees you need. As an example, a same-day crown implies you do not have to schedule multiple consultations, take more time off job, or take care of Simple Dental South Gate a short-term crown that may fall off.
5. Long-lasting value vs. temporary savings
Sometimes the absolute least expensive choice isn't the best one for your long-term wellness. For example, pulling a severely harmed tooth may cost less today than waiting with a root canal and crown-- yet missing teeth can affect chewing, jaw wellness, and self-confidence, and may later on require a bridge or implant. A good dentist will walk you via both short-term and long-lasting effects so you can choose that fits your life and budget plan.

FAQs concerning Dentist in South Gate
How often ought to I see a dentist in South gate?
Many people ought to see a dentist every six months for a checkup and cleansing. If you have gum condition, a history of frequent dental caries, or specific clinical problems, your dentist may suggest extra frequent brows through, such as every 3 to 4 months. Regular visits assist capture troubles early when therapy is simpler and extra cost effective.
What needs to I do if I have a dental emergency in South gate?
If you have extreme tooth pain, a knocked-out tooth, or a damaged dental filling, call a regional dentist right now and clarify that it's an emergency situation. Many workplaces get same-day openings for urgent visits. In the meantime, stay clear of chewing on the afflicted area, wash gently with warm water, and keep any kind of broken tooth pieces if possible.
Are dental visits painful?
Modern dentistry concentrates on comfort. With today's numbing strategies, gentle techniques, and advanced devices, most procedures are even more comfortable than many people anticipate. If you're anxious, inform your dentist beforehand-- they can reduce, describe each action, and use added methods to maintain you relaxed throughout your see.
How can I keep my dental costs lower over time?
The most basic way to maintain dental prices down is to remain consistent with preventative treatment: brush two times a day with fluoride toothpaste, floss daily, limitation sweet snacks and beverages, and stay on par with your routine cleansings and tests. Early treatment of tiny problems-- like tiny cavities or moderate gum tissue swelling-- generally sets you back much less than waiting until there is significant pain or infection.
